Output 07843150a0c4df0ab16499b16e36fc3f233ed66b842c2b17a44078c86f5af1b0:2

value
3976088
script pubkey
OP_0 OP_PUSHBYTES_20 32ad34dda5a23c788c9363699bb10c2d3d36fb3e
address
bc1qx2knfhd95g783rynvd5ehvgv957nd7e764wfz2
transaction
07843150a0c4df0ab16499b16e36fc3f233ed66b842c2b17a44078c86f5af1b0
spent
true